Output 02de396886e56a8d7226828ff76c4396e6418bd35071c27c09d7e898322fe4ff:4

value
3103176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2de19ee24b2fa53e5ce1053912fb8e6a8b543582 OP_EQUALVERIFY OP_CHECKSIG
address
15Bbh2hYfeDA1bP32Tr5CtzhJtGdp8NFPw
transaction
02de396886e56a8d7226828ff76c4396e6418bd35071c27c09d7e898322fe4ff
spent
true